Wisconsin Lutheran College vs The Cooper Union for the Advancement of Science and Art
Milwaukee, WI — New York, NY
| Metric | Wisconsin Lutheran College Milwaukee, WI | The Cooper Union for the Advancement of Science and Art New York, NY |
|---|---|---|
| Location | Milwaukee, WI | New York, NY |
| Type | Private Nonprofit | Private Nonprofit |
| Total Enrollment | 943 | 842 |
| Acceptance Rate | 78.2% | 20.7% |
| SAT Average | 1,239 | 1,410 |
| In-State Tuition | $36,110 | $46,820 |
| Out-of-State Tuition | $36,110 | $46,820 |
| Avg Net Price | $23,245 | $13,269 |
| Median Debt at Graduation | $26,000 | $15,000 |
| 4-Year Graduation Rate | 63.2% | 80.7% |
| Retention Rate | 72.5% | 91.9% |
| Median Earnings (6 yr) | $49,095 | $39,707 |
| Median Earnings (10 yr) | $54,664 | $83,847 |

Frequently Asked Questions
How do Wisconsin Lutheran College and The Cooper Union for the Advancement of Science and Art compare?▼
Wisconsin Lutheran College (Milwaukee, WI) has an acceptance rate of 78.2%, in-state tuition of $36,110, and median 10-year earnings of $54,664. The Cooper Union for the Advancement of Science and Art (New York, NY) has an acceptance rate of 20.7%, in-state tuition of $46,820, and median 10-year earnings of $83,847.
Which school has higher graduate earnings, Wisconsin Lutheran College or The Cooper Union for the Advancement of Science and Art?▼
The Cooper Union for the Advancement of Science and Art graduates earn more at 10 years out, with a median of $83,847 vs $54,664. Source: U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ard.
Which school is more affordable, Wisconsin Lutheran College or The Cooper Union for the Advancement of Science and Art?▼
Based on average net price (after grants and scholarships), The Cooper Union for the Advancement of Science and Art is the more affordable option at $13,269 per year versus $23,245.
Which school has a better 4-year graduation rate?▼
The Cooper Union for the Advancement of Science and Art has the higher 4-year graduation rate: 80.7% vs 63.2%.
